With the chance to climb to the top of the East, Montreal will travel to the Mercedes-Benz Stadium on Saturday night.

Starting with the hosts, while a dramatic 3-2 loss away at Toronto in midweek may have seen Atlanta’s winning run come to an abrupt end in midweek, the defending MLS champions have shown some real improvements since a sluggish start to life under Frank de Boer. While leading goalscorer Josef Martínez might still be away at the Copa America, Atlanta have won four of their last five matchups and also have a US Open Cup semi-final to look forward to next month. A huge part of their recent resurge has come thanks to their continued displays at the Mercedes-Benz Stadium. The hosts are enjoying a six-match winning run in Georgia and have scored eight goals in their last three outings on home soil.

As for the visitors, putting in yet another very eye-catching display in their 2-1 win at home to Portland, not even the most devoted of Montreal fans would have expected their stellar rise up the Eastern Conference. Now sat just two points adrift of league leaders Philadelphia and with the chance to climb to top-spot, former Aston Villa boss Rémi Garde has seen his side win three of their last four matchups and the mood in their camp is the highest it has been in recent memory. Also scoring a pair of goals in back-to-back encounters, Saturday could prove to be an extremely lively encounter. With nine of the last 10 combined matches between the two sides producing over 2.5 goals at full-time, we’re backing a similar result this weekend.
